Who is John Francis Daley? A Detailed Biography
John Francis Daley is a name synonymous with versatility in the entertainment industry. Born on July 20, 1985, in Chicago, Illinois, Daley began his acting career at a young age, showcasing his talent in both comedic and dramatic roles. He gained widespread recognition for his portrayal of Dr. Lance Sweets on the long-running Fox series "Bones," which aired from 2005 to 2017. His character, a young and brilliant psychologist, became a fan favorite, adding depth to the show’s ensemble cast. Beyond acting, Daley has also made a name for himself as a writer and director, contributing to projects such as the critically acclaimed film *Game Night* (2018). What Were the Reasons Behind John Francis Daley’s Departure from Bones?
When discussing why did John Francis Daley leave Bones, it’s essential to consider both professional and personal factors. While the exact details of his departure were never fully disclosed, several key reasons have been speculated by fans and industry insiders alike. One primary factor was Daley’s desire to explore new creative avenues. By the time he left the show in 2014, he had already been part of the series for nearly a decade, and the role of Dr. Lance Sweets, though beloved, may have felt limiting to an artist eager to expand his horizons. Another significant reason was the increasing demands of his burgeoning career outside of acting. Daley had begun to establish himself as a writer and director, collaborating with Jonathan Goldstein on projects like the screenplay for *Vacation* (2015). This shift in focus likely played a role in his decision to step away from the show. Writing and directing require a different level of commitment, and Daley’s growing passion for these roles may have made continuing on "Bones" unsustainable. What Did John Francis Daley Achieve After Leaving Bones?
After leaving "Bones," John Francis Daley embarked on a remarkable journey in the world of writing and directing, achieving significant milestones that solidified his reputation as a versatile talent. One of his most notable accomplishments was co-writing and co-directing the hit comedy film *Game Night* (2018), which received widespread acclaim for its sharp humor and clever plot twists. The film’s success demonstrated Daley’s ability to craft engaging stories that resonate with audiences. In addition to *Game Night*, Daley continued to collaborate with Jonathan Goldstein on various projects, including the screenplay for *Vacation* (2015), a reboot of the classic comedy series. Frequently Asked Questions About John Francis Daley’s Exit
Why Did John Francis Daley Leave Bones?
John Francis Daley left "Bones" to pursue new creative opportunities, including writing and directing projects like *Game Night* and *Vacation*. His decision was influenced by a desire to explore different aspects of his career and expand his artistic horizons.

What Happened to His Character, Dr. Lance Sweets?
Dr. Lance Sweets met a tragic end in the series, which served as a poignant conclusion to his storyline. His death had a significant impact on the remaining characters and the show’s narrative.
